What is a Coffee Warming Plate?

A coffee warming plate, also known as a mug warmer or coffee warmer, is a small, electric device designed to maintain the temperature of your coffee, tea, or other hot beverages. It typically consists of a flat, heated surface on which you place your mug. These plates are designed to gently warm the beverage, preventing it from cooling down too quickly. They are a convenient and practical solution for anyone who enjoys savoring their coffee over an extended period, whether at home, in the office, or while traveling.

Types of Coffee Warming Plates

Coffee warming plates come in a variety of designs and functionalities. Understanding the different types available will help you choose the one that best suits your needs and preferences.

Standard Coffee Warming Plates

These are the most common type of coffee warming plates. They typically feature a flat, heated surface made of metal or ceramic. They are simple to use, affordable, and effective at maintaining the temperature of your coffee. Most standard models have a single on/off switch and operate at a fixed temperature.

Adjustable Temperature Coffee Warming Plates

For those who prefer more control over the temperature of their coffee, adjustable temperature warming plates are an excellent option. These models allow you to select from multiple temperature settings, allowing you to customize the warmth of your beverage to your liking. This is particularly useful for different types of beverages, as some may require a higher or lower temperature for optimal enjoyment.

USB Coffee Warming Plates

USB coffee warming plates are designed for use with laptops and computers. They are powered by a USB connection and are ideal for use in the office or while traveling. While they may not be as powerful as standard warming plates, they are convenient and portable, making them a popular choice for those who work from their computer frequently.

Wireless Charging Coffee Warming Plates

These innovative warming plates combine the functionality of a coffee warmer with a wireless charging pad for your smartphone. They offer a convenient way to keep your coffee warm while simultaneously charging your mobile device. These models are typically more expensive than standard warming plates but offer added convenience and functionality.

Automatic Shut-Off Coffee Warming Plates

Safety is a key concern when using any electric appliance. Automatic shut-off coffee warming plates are designed to automatically turn off after a certain period of inactivity, typically ranging from 30 minutes to a few hours. This feature helps prevent overheating and reduces the risk of accidents, making them a safer option for those who may forget to turn off their appliances.

How to Use a Coffee Warming Plate Effectively

To get the most out of your coffee warming plate, it’s important to use it correctly. Here are some tips for effective use:

Use a Mug with a Flat Bottom

For optimal heat transfer, use a mug with a flat bottom. This will ensure that the entire base of the mug is in contact with the heated surface, maximizing the warming effect. Mugs with curved or uneven bottoms may not heat up as effectively.

Preheat Your Mug

Before placing your coffee on the warming plate, preheat your mug by filling it with hot water for a few minutes. This will help prevent the mug from absorbing heat from your coffee and will keep your beverage warmer for longer.

Cover Your Mug

Covering your mug with a lid or a small plate will help trap heat and prevent your coffee from cooling down too quickly. This is particularly useful in colder environments or when you want to keep your coffee warm for an extended period.

Adjust the Temperature as Needed

If your warming plate has adjustable temperature settings, experiment with different settings to find the one that best suits your preferences. Keep in mind that different types of beverages may require different temperatures for optimal enjoyment.

Don’t Overheat Your Coffee

While a coffee warming plate is designed to keep your coffee warm, it’s important not to overheat it. Overheating can alter the flavor of your coffee and make it taste bitter. Avoid leaving your coffee on the warming plate for extended periods of time without checking the temperature.

Troubleshooting Common Issues with Coffee Warming Plates

Even with proper use and care, you may encounter some issues with your coffee warming plate. Here are some common problems and their potential solutions:

Warming Plate Not Heating Up

If your coffee warming plate is not heating up, check the following:

  • Make sure the warming plate is plugged into a working outlet.
  • Check the on/off switch to ensure it’s in the “on” position.
  • If the warming plate has adjustable temperature settings, make sure the temperature is set high enough.
  • If the warming plate still doesn’t heat up, it may be faulty and require repair or replacement.

Coffee Not Staying Warm Enough

If your coffee is not staying warm enough on the warming plate, consider the following:

  • Make sure you are using a mug with a flat bottom.
  • Preheat your mug before placing your coffee on the warming plate.
  • Cover your mug with a lid or a small plate to trap heat.
  • Adjust the temperature settings on the warming plate to a higher setting.
  • The warming plate may not be powerful enough for your needs. Consider upgrading to a more powerful model.

Warming Plate Overheating

If your coffee warming plate is overheating, take the following steps:

  • Unplug the warming plate immediately.
  • Allow the warming plate to cool down completely before handling it.
  • Check the warming plate for any signs of damage.
  • If the warming plate has an automatic shut-off feature, make sure it’s functioning properly.
  • If the warming plate continues to overheat, it may be faulty and require repair or replacement.

Warming Plate Making Strange Noises

If your coffee warming plate is making strange noises, such as buzzing or clicking, it may be a sign of a problem. Contact a qualified technician for repair or replacement.
